美团用了什么类型的数据库

不及物动词 其他 15

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    美团使用了多种类型的数据库,以满足不同的需求和业务场景。

    1. 关系型数据库(RDBMS):美团使用关系型数据库来存储结构化的数据。其中最常用的关系型数据库是MySQL,它被广泛用于存储用户数据、订单信息、商家信息等核心业务数据。MySQL具有稳定性、可靠性和高性能的特点,适用于处理大量的事务型数据。

    2. 分布式数据库:为了应对海量数据的存储和查询需求,美团还采用了分布式数据库。例如,HBase是一个基于Hadoop的分布式列式数据库,用于存储大规模的非结构化数据,如用户日志、广告数据等。美团通过HBase实现了数据的高可用性和横向扩展能力。

    3. 文档数据库:为了存储半结构化的数据,如用户评论、商品描述等,美团采用了文档数据库。MongoDB是美团常用的文档数据库,它以文档的形式存储数据,并支持复杂的查询和索引功能。MongoDB的灵活性和扩展性使得它成为处理大规模非结构化数据的理想选择。

    4. 图数据库:图数据库适用于存储和查询具有复杂关系的数据。美团在一些场景下使用了图数据库,如推荐系统、社交网络分析等。其中最常用的图数据库是Neo4j,它可以高效地处理图形数据,并提供了强大的图查询和分析功能。

    5. 内存数据库:为了提高数据的读写性能,美团使用了内存数据库。内存数据库将数据存储在内存中,以加快数据的访问速度。Redis是美团常用的内存数据库,它支持高并发的读写操作,并提供了丰富的数据结构和缓存功能。美团利用Redis来存储热门商品、用户会话等数据,以提高系统的响应速度。

    总之,美团根据不同的业务需求和数据特点选择了适合的数据库类型,以保证数据的存储、查询和处理效率。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    美团使用了多种类型的数据库,包括关系型数据库、非关系型数据库和分布式数据库。

    首先,美团使用关系型数据库。关系型数据库是一种基于表格结构和SQL语言的数据库,能够提供高度结构化的数据存储和查询。美团在一些核心业务领域,如订单管理、用户管理和支付管理等方面使用关系型数据库。常见的关系型数据库包括MySQL、Oracle和SQL Server等。

    其次,美团也使用非关系型数据库。非关系型数据库是一种不使用表格结构和SQL语言的数据库,适用于大规模的非结构化数据存储和查询。美团在一些需要高性能和高扩展性的场景中使用非关系型数据库。常见的非关系型数据库包括MongoDB、Redis和Cassandra等。

    此外,美团还采用了分布式数据库。分布式数据库是一种将数据分布在多个节点上进行存储和查询的数据库,能够提供高可用性和高性能的数据访问。美团在一些对数据一致性和可用性要求较高的场景中使用分布式数据库。常见的分布式数据库包括Hadoop、HBase和CockroachDB等。

    总之,美团根据不同的业务需求,选择合适的数据库类型进行数据存储和管理。关系型数据库用于结构化数据的存储和查询,非关系型数据库用于非结构化数据的存储和查询,分布式数据库用于高可用性和高性能的数据访问。这样的数据库组合能够满足美团在不同场景下的数据管理需求。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    美团使用了多种类型的数据库,以满足不同的业务需求和数据存储需求。

    1. 关系型数据库:美团使用了一些主流的关系型数据库,如MySQL、Oracle等。这些数据库适合存储结构化数据,并且提供了强大的事务处理和数据一致性保证。美团在关系型数据库中存储了一些核心业务数据,如用户信息、订单信息等。

    2. 分布式数据库:美团在一些业务场景中使用了分布式数据库,如TiDB、HBase等。这些数据库具有高可扩展性和高可用性,能够处理大规模数据的存储和查询需求。分布式数据库通常采用分布式架构,将数据分散存储在多个节点上,提供了更好的性能和容错能力。

    3. NoSQL数据库:美团在一些非结构化数据的存储和处理场景中使用了NoSQL数据库,如MongoDB、Redis等。NoSQL数据库适合存储半结构化和非结构化数据,具有高速读写和灵活的数据模型。美团在NoSQL数据库中存储了一些日志数据、缓存数据等。

    4. 数据仓库:美团使用了一些数据仓库,如Hadoop、Spark等。数据仓库可以处理大规模数据的存储和分析需求,美团将一些历史数据和分析数据存储在数据仓库中,用于业务分析和决策支持。

    5. 图数据库:美团在一些社交网络和推荐系统场景中使用了图数据库,如Neo4j。图数据库适合存储和查询图结构数据,可以高效地处理复杂的关系查询和图算法。

    综上所述,美团使用了多种类型的数据库,根据不同的业务需求和数据特点选择合适的数据库类型。这些数据库共同构建了美团的数据存储和处理基础设施,支持了美团的各项业务运营。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部